Alpine Eastern Team Tryout

By Don Haringa

PSIA-AASI Eastern Director of Education and Programs

The Alpine Eastern Team tryout was held at Killington, VT on March 1516, 2023. From that tryout eight members were selected to the team. Additionally, two alternates were selected, in case any team members are not able to fulfill their responsibility to the team.

You may wonder, what is the Eastern team? The Eastern Team is a group of members who specifically prepare and train to participate in the PSIA-AASI National Team selection. In addition to the Alpine Team, the Eastern Team consists of members from almost all of our disciplines. Last year an Eastern Snowboard Team was selected, and this year members from Adaptive, Snowboard, and Telemark were chosen to represent the Eastern Region at the National team Selection. That intensive selection is scheduled to take place in Big Sky, Montana on April 21-26, 2024. Between now and the National team tryout, the Eastern Team will work to develop and hone their teaching skills, their people skills, their public speaking skills, as well as their movement analysis and technical understanding of this great sport. They will, of course, continue to improve their skiing and riding skills!

The tryout was spectacular! It was held during one of the largest snowfalls of the season, with well over a foot of new snow greeting us each day. Twenty of the east’s top ski instructors spent the first day skiing difficult tasks on some of Killington’s most challenging trails. At the end of the day the scores were tallied. The plan was to make a cut, and to bring only the top dozen or so to the second day. Simply, scorers witnessed such amazing and inspirational skiing that they decided to bring all of the candidates back for the second day. After scoring a task on a steep, bumped up trail, one of the selectors commented, “The Eastern members would be very proud of the skiers we just watched.” We saw some really great skiing!

In the end, eight team members and two alternates were chosen. We have the makings of a really great team, and I can’t wait to see their progress as they train for the National Team Selection.
